1. Convenience and Speed
One of the primary benefits of no exam life insurance is the convenience and speed with which you can obtain coverage. Unlike traditional life insurance policies, where a medical exam is required, with no exam life insurance, you can complete the application process online or over the phone. This means you can skip the hassle of scheduling and attending a medical exam, saving you time and effort. Additionally, the approval process is much quicker as there is no need to wait for the results of a medical exam. In many cases, you can get approved for coverage within a matter of days, making it an ideal choice for those who need coverage quickly.

5. Additional Benefits
Some no exam life insurance policies also offer additional benefits, such as living benefits, which allow you to receive a portion of your death benefit while you’re still alive if you become terminally ill. This can provide much-needed financial support during a difficult time. Some policies also offer accelerated death benefits, which allow you to access a portion of your death benefit in case of a chronic illness or disability.
